Learn about a variety of invasive plants in the PNW that can be used as natural dyes! We will discuss how to process the materials, prepare your fabrics, and create a dye pot. The class will start with a lecture, and then students will have the opportunity to work with the plants, create a dye pot, and leave with a naturally dyed bandana.
